Ingredients
For the Pasta
- 8 oz pasta (penne, fettuccine, or linguine)
For the Sauce
- 2 tbsp olive oil
- 1.5 cups fresh mushrooms, sliced
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 cup fresh spinach
For Creaminess
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 0.5 c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ese
Seasoning
- salt, to taste
- black pepper, to taste
Garnish
- fresh basil, for garnish
How to Make Creamy Tuscan Mushroom Pasta Skillet
Step 1: Cook the Pasta
-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il.
- Add your choice of pasta and cook according to package instructions until al dente.
- Drain the pasta and set aside.
Step 2: Sauté the Mushrooms
-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at.
- Add sliced mushrooms and cook for 5–7 minutes until they turn golden brown and tender.
Step 3: Add Garlic and Spinach
- Stir in minced garlic and sauté for about 30–60 seconds until fragrant.
- Add fresh spinach to the skillet and cook just until wilted.
Step 4: Create the Cream Sauce
- Pour in the heavy cream and bring it to a gentle simmer.
- Stir in freshly grated Parmesan cheese until fully melted and smooth.
Step 5: Combine Pasta with Sauce
- Add the cooked pasta into the skillet with the creamy sauce.
- Toss everything together until the pasta is evenly coated.
- Season with salt and black pepper to taste.
Step 6: Serve
- Remove from heat.
- Garnish with fresh basil and additional Parmesan if desired.
- Serve immediately while hot!

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When making Creamy Tuscan Mushroom Pasta Skillet, it’s easy to overlook some details. Here are common mistakes to avoid for a perfect dish.
- Overcooking the pasta: Cooking pasta for too long can lead to a mushy texture. Always follow package instructions and check for al dente.
- Not sautéing the mushrooms properly: If mushrooms are overcrowded in the pan, they will steam rather than brown. Cook them in batches if necessary to achieve that golden color.
- Skipping the seasoning: Failing to season at each step can result in bland pasta. Taste as you go and adjust salt and pepper accordingly.
- Using cold cream: Adding cold cream can cause the sauce to separate. Always warm it slightly before adding it to your skillet.
- Neglecting fresh herbs: Fresh basil adds significant flavor. Don’t skip it; instead, sprinkle generously over your finished dish for a burst of freshness.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store leftovers in an airtight container.
- It will last up to 3 days in the refrigerator.
Freezing Creamy Tuscan Mushroom Pasta Skillet
- This dish is best enjoyed fresh but can be frozen.
- Use freezer-safe containers or bags and consume within 1 month.
Reheating Creamy Tuscan Mushroom Pasta Skillet
- Oven: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Place pasta in an oven-safe dish, cover with foil, and heat for about 20 minutes.
- Microwave: Place a serving in a microwave-safe bowl and heat for 1-2 minutes, stirring halfway through until hot.
- Stovetop: Heat in a skillet over medium heat, adding a splash of broth or water if needed, until warmed through.
Frequently Asked Questions
Here are some frequently asked questions about making Creamy Tuscan Mushroom Pasta Skillet.
Can I use different types of pasta for Creamy Tuscan Mushroom Pasta Skillet?
Yes, you can use any pasta shape you prefer! Just adjust cooking times according to package instructions.
What type of mushrooms should I use?
Feel free to use any variety of mushrooms such as cremini, button, or shiitake for added flavor.
Can I make this recipe dairy-free?
To make it dairy-free, substitute heavy cream with coconut milk or cashew cream and omit the Parmesan cheese.
How can I customize my Creamy Tuscan Mushroom Pasta Skillet?
You can add vegetables like bell peppers or zucchini, or protein such as grilled chicken or turkey for extra heartiness.
